About CVR Chicago Rivet & Machine Co.

Chicago Rivet & Machine Co is in the fastener industry in North America. The company operates in two segments namely fasteners and assembly equipment. Its fastener segment consists of the manufacture and sale of rivets, cold-formed fasteners, parts, and screw machine products. The assembly equipment segment consists mainly of the manufacture of automatic rivet setting machines, automatic assembly equipment, and parts and tools for such machines. The majority of revenue is from the fastener segment.

About CALC CalciMedica Inc.

CalciMedica Inc is a clinical-stage biopharmaceutical company focused on developing therapeutics that treat serious illnesses driven by inflammatory and immunologic processes and direct cellular damage. Its product candidates act upon calcium release-activated calcium (CRAC) channels and would constitute a new class of drugs. Its product candidate is Auxora, a potent and selective intravenous formulated small molecule CRAC channel inhibitor containing the active compound zegocractin (formerly referred to as CM4620) that, in animal models, reduced acute epithelial and/or endothelial cell injury and inflammation in organs, such as the pancreas, lungs and kidneys. The company operates as one operating segment focused on developing and commercializing therapeutics in the U.S.
